This guide explains what gun oil is, how to use it effectively, and why it matters for every gun owner.\n\n## What Is Gun Oil and Why Does It Matter?\n\nGun oil, also known as firearm lubricant or gun oil, is a specialized blend designed to clean, protect, and preserve metal parts inside firearms. Unlike household oils, gun oils resist degradation from moisture, heat, and repeated use, making them ideal for shooters and collectors.\n\nKey functions of gun oil include:\n- Preventing internal corrosion caused by humidity and moisture\n- Reducing friction between moving parts like slides and barrels\n- Sealing metal surfaces to avoid wear and pitting\n- Maintaining smooth operation during cleaning and firing\n\nUsing the right gun oil safeguards your investment and ensures safe, consistent performance.\n\n## Choosing the Right Gun Oil: Types & Features\n\nNot all oils are created equal. Avoid oils with harsh solvents that can degrade seals or finishes.\n\n## How to Apply Gun Oil Properly\n\nCorrect application ensures maximum protection without compromising function:\n\n1. Clean the chamber and action: Remove dirt and residue using a cleaning rod and solvent before applying oil.\n2. Apply a thin, even layer: Use a lint-free rag or applicator to spread a small amount of oil on internal metal surfaces. Avoid over-application—excess oil attracts dust and slows operation.\n3. Wipe excess oil: After spreading, wipe the action with a clean cloth to remove any surplus oil that could attract debris.\n4. Repeat every 3–6 months: For regular use, reapply oil regularly; storage use may require application every 6–12 months.\n\nTiming matters—apply oil after cleaning and before storage or extended inactivity to maintain optimal performance.\n\n## The Science Behind Gun Oil: Protecting Your Investment\n\nGun oils contain additives that enhance performance: corrosion inhibitors prevent rust formation, surfactants help dislodge fouling, and viscosity modifiers ensure stable lubrication across temperatures.
